随着教育信息化的深入推进,教材发放管理作为教学活动的重要环节,其规范化、高效化已成为教育改革的重要内容。本文将从需求分析入手,探讨教材发放管理系统的设计与实现。一、需求分析教材发放管理涉及教材的采购、入库、出库、分发及库存盘点等多个环节,其核心需求包括:准确性:确保教材数量、种类的准确无误,避免出现错发、漏发情况。效率性:提高教材发放的速度,减少师生等待时间,优化教学资源的配置。可追溯性:实现教材发放全过程的记录与追踪,便于后续的审计与问题处理。安全性:保障教材及相关数据的安全,防止信息泄露与非法篡改。二、系统设计基于以上需求分析,本文提出以下教材发放管理系统的设计思路:1. 数据库设计构建包含教材信息、库存信息、发放记录等关键数据的数据库,确保数据的完整性、一致性与安全性。采用关系型数据库如MySQL,设计合理的表结构与索引,以支持高效的数据查询与操作。2. 功能模块划分将系统划分为采购管理、库存管理、发放管理、查询统计等模块,每个模块负责处理特定的业务逻辑。通过模块化的设计,提高系统的可维护性与可扩展性。3. 用户界面设计设计简洁明了的用户界面,提供直观的操作引导与友好的交互体验。采用B/S架构,支持跨平台访问,方便师生随时随地查询教材发放信息。4. 安全性设计实施严格的用户认证与权限控制机制,确保只有合法用户才能访问系统。采用加密技术保护敏感数据,防止数据泄露。定期对系统进行安全检测与漏洞修复,确保系统的稳定运行。三、实现方案在具体实现上,可采用以下技术方案:后端开发:采用Java语言与Spring框架进行后端开发,实现业务逻辑的处理与数据持久化。前端开发:使用HTML5、CSS3与JavaScript进行前端开发,构建响应式的用户界面。数据库部署:采用MySQL数据库,通过合理的表设计与索引优化,提高数据查询效率。系统部署:将系统部署在云服务器上,利用云计算资源实现高可用性与弹性扩展。四、结论教材发放管理系统的设计与实现是提升教学管理效率、保障教学质量的重要举措。通过深入分析需求,合理设计系统架构与功能模块,并采用先进的技术方案进行实现,可以构建出满足实际需求、高效稳定的教材发放管理系统。